Answer:

The value of E = 108.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given is the formula E = mc²

Given the value of M = 3.

Given the value of C = 6.

Then we can plug these values in the given formula and find the value of E.

We have E = mc² , where m = 3 and c = 6.

So, E = (3)*(6)²

E = 3*36

E = 108.

Hence, the value of E = 108.
